World tax reform : case studies of developed and developing countries / edited by Michael J. Boskin, Charles E. McLure Jr.

Colaborador(es): Tipo de material: TextoTextoDetalles de publicación: San Francisco, Calif. : International Center for Economic Growth, 1990Descripción: xiv, 332 pISBN:
  • 1558150773
Tema(s): Clasificación CDD:
  • 336.205
Contenidos:
List of tables -- List of figures -- Preface -- Pt. 1. Introduction and overview: 1. New directions in tax policy / Michael J. Boskin -- Pt. 2. General issues: 2. Tax principles in an international economy / Joel Slemrod -- 3. Principles of taxation applied to developing countries: what have we learned? / Arnold C. Harberger -- Pt. 3. Tax reform and developed countries: 4. Tax reform in Australia / Michael G. Porter and Christopher Trengove -- 5. Recent tax reform in Canada: policy responses to global and domestic pressures / John Whalley -- 6. The 1988 tax reform proposal inIsrael / Eytan Sheshinski -- 7. Tax reform debates in Japan / Yukio Noguchi -- 8. Sweden: tax reform in a high-tax environment / Ingemar Hansson and Cahrles Stuart -- 9. Tax reform in the United Kingdom: the recent experience /Andrew W. Dilnot and J. A. Kay -- 10. The U.S. tax reform of 1986: is it worth copying? / John B. Shoven -- Pt. 4. Tax reform and developing countries: 11. Economic reform in the people's Republic of China, 1979-1988 / Roger H. Gordon -- 12. Tax reform in an inflationary environment: the case of Colombia / Charles E. McLure, Jr. -- 13. Tax reform and the value-added tax: Indonesia / Malcolm Gillis -- 14. Tax reform issues in Mexico / Francisco Gil Díaz -- Pt. 5. Conclusion: 15. Appraising tax reform / Charles E. McLure, Jr. -- Notes and references -- About the contributors -- Index.
